جافا سكريبت بيوتيفير

جافا سكريبت بيوتيفير

قم بوضع مسافة بادئة وهيكل وترتيب شفرة جافا سكريبت بشكل صحيح باستخدام أداة التنسيق الخاصة بنا للحصول على نصوص نظيفة وقابلة للصيانة.

تجميل جافا سكريبت: تحسين قابلية قراءة التعليمات البرمجية وصيانتها

 

يشير تجميل جافا سكريبت إلى عملية إعادة تنسيق كود جافا سكريبت ووضع مسافة بادئة وإعادة هيكلته لتحسين قابليته للقراءة وقابليته للصيانة وجاذبيته المرئية. تعد شفرة JavaScript جيدة التنسيق والنظيفة أسهل بكثير على المطورين في فهمها وتصحيحها والتعاون فيها وإدارتها بمرور الوقت. يشجع التجميل أيضا على الاتساق في أسلوب الكود عبر أعضاء الفريق.

 

فهم أداة تجميل جافا سكريبت

أداة تجميل جافا سكريبت هي أداة متخصصة ، تتوفر عادة عبر الإنترنت أو كمكون إضافي لمحرري التعليمات البرمجية وأنظمة البناء ، والتي تعمل على أتمتة عملية تحليل وتحليل وإعادة تنسيق شفرة جافا سكريبت. يطبق قواعد للتعامل مع المسافة البادئة والمسافات البيضاء ووضع الأقواس وفواصل الأسطر وفرز الوظائف والمتغيرات ومهام التنسيق الأخرى لإنشاء رمز أنظف وأكثر اتساقا. هذا يوفر وقتا كبيرا على تجميل التعليمات البرمجية يدويا.

 

فوائد تجميل شفرة جافا سكريبت

الفوائد الرئيسية لشفرة جافا سكريبت التجميلية:

  • تحسين قابلية القراءة والفهم
  • سهولة تصحيح الأخطاء واستكشاف الأخطاء وإصلاحها
  • رمز صديق للمتعاونين

 

الميزات الرئيسية لتجميل جافا سكريبت

تتعامل أدوات تجميل جافا سكريبت مع مهام مثل:

  • المسافة البادئة المتناسقة وتنسيق المسافات البيضاء
  • إعادة ترتيب العبارات منطقيا
  • إزالة المسافات والخطوط غير الضرورية

 

كيف يعمل تجميل جافا سكريبت؟

تعمل أدوات تجميل جافا سكريبت من خلال:

  • تحليل وتحليل التعليمات البرمجية الأصلية
  • تطبيق قواعد التنسيق المعرفة مسبقا
  • توليد كود جيد التنظيم وجميل

 

دليل خطوة بخطوة لاستخدام جافا سكريبت بيوتيفيزر

يتضمن استخدام أداة تجميل جافا سكريبت:

  • اختيار أداة تجميل موثوقة من موقعنا على الإنترنت
  • لصق أو تحميل شفرة جافا سكريبت
  • اختيار خيارات التنسيق المطلوبة
  • تطبيق كود تجميل

 

موازنة التجميل وأسلوب الكود

عند تجميل شفرة JavaScript ، من المهم موازنة الأتمتة مع الالتزام بأدلة الأنماط الخاصة بالمشروع. يجب تخصيص إعدادات التجميل لمطابقة الإرشادات المتعلقة باستخدام الاقتباس والتباعد وتفضيلات الفاصلة المنقوطة وما إلى ذلك. لا ينبغي الاستعانة بمصادر خارجية كاملة لقرارات نمط التعليمات البرمجية للأدوات.

 

تحسين وثائق التعليمات البرمجية والتعليقات

يعد التعليق المناسب والمعرفات الوصفية أمرا ضروريا للرمز القابل للفهم. تقوم أدوات التجميل بمحاذاة التعليقات بدقة والمساعدة في وضعها بالقرب من التعليمات البرمجية ذات الصلة. تزيد قاعدة التعليمات البرمجية الموثقة جيدا من الوضوح المكتسب من خلال التجميل.

 

التعامل مع كتل التعليمات البرمجية الطويلة والمعقدة

قد يصبح من الصعب تحليل كتل التعليمات البرمجية الطويلة والكثيفة ذات الوظائف المتداخلة أو الحلقات أو المنطق المعقد. تساعد أدوات التجميل عن طريق تقسيم الخطوط بدقة ، وإنشاء مسافة بادئة مناسبة للكتل المتداخلة ، وإدخال فواصل الأسطر الإستراتيجية في التعليمات البرمجية المزدحمة.

بالنسبة للعبارات الشرطية الطويلة أو استدعاءات الوظائف المتسلسلة ، فإن التفاف الأسطر والمسافة البادئة لعلامات التبويب التي تطبقها أدوات التجميل تعزز قابلية القراءة بشكل كبير. تعمل القواعد المتسقة للتعامل مع الأقواس أيضا على تحسين إمكانية المسح الضوئي.

 

دمج التجميل في سير العمل

لتحقيق فوائد مثل الاتساق بشكل كامل ، يجب دمج التجميل في سير عمل التزام الكود من خلال خطافات ما قبل الالتزام وعمليات البناء. يتيح ذلك التنسيق التلقائي عند كل تغيير في التعليمات البرمجية. تحافظ أنظمة التحكم في الإصدار أيضا على تاريخ التجميل.

 

ضمان التوافق والتقليل

بعد تجميل شفرة JavaScript ، يجب اختبار الوظائف والسلوك بدقة عبر المتصفحات. يجب ألا يؤدي التجميل إلى أي أخطاء في التنفيذ أو مشكلات في التوافق.

لاستخدام الإنتاج ، يجب تصغير الكود بعد التجميل لتحسين أداء التحميل. يجب استكمال التجميل الذي يركز على سهولة القراءة بتقليل الأداء.

 

بعض الأخطاء الشائعة التي يجب تجنبها

يمكن أن يؤدي الاعتماد المفرط على أدوات التجميل دون حكم بشري إلى تنسيق دون المستوى الأمثل يعطي الأولوية بشكل مفرط للقواعد العامة على الاحتياجات الخاصة بالمشروع. يمكن أن يؤدي الاستخدام الأعمى بدون التخصيص والاختبار إلى حدوث انحدارات.

أيضا ، لا يمكن أن تحل مستحضرات التجميل محل ممارسات البرمجة الدؤوبة والدفاعية. قد تبدو التعليمات البرمجية التجميلية أنظف ولكنها لا تزال تحتوي على عيوب منطقية ونقاط ضعف لا تستطيع الأدوات تحديدها.

Cookie
نحن نهتم ببياناتك ونود استخدام ملفات تعريف الارتباط لتحسين تجربتك.